To install the microprocessor socket cover, do the following:
1. After you have removed the microprocessor from the failing system board, close the microprocessor
retainer and then put the lever to the locked position to secure the retainer in place.
2. Note the orientation of the socket cover, and install one side of the socket cover onto the microprocessor
socket. Carefully press the other side of the socket cover downward until the socket cover snaps
into position.
Note: Your microprocessor socket and cover might look slightly different from the illustration.
Figure 43. Installing the socket cover onto the microprocessor socket
3. Carefully check the four corners of the socket cover to ensure that the cover is seated securely.
4. Follow any additional instructions included with the replacement part you received.

Replacing the front audio and USB assembly

Attention: Do not open your computer or attempt any repair before reading and understanding "Important
safety information" on page 1.
This section provides instructions on how to replace the front audio and USB assembly.
To replace the front audio and USB assembly, do the following:
1. Turn off the computer and disconnect all power cords from electrical outlets.
2. Remove the computer cover. See "Removing the computer cover" on page 82.
3. Remove the front bezel. See "Removing and reinstalling the front bezel" on page 83.
4. Locate the front audio and USB assembly.
5. Disconnect the front audio and USB assembly cables from the system board. See "Locating parts on
the system board" on page 72.
Note: Ensure that you note the locations of the cables when you disconnect the cables from the
system board.
